2 Children Ejected From SUV During Crash

Three children were injured, two seriously, in a wreck Monday morning in northern Johnston County.

The two vehicle accident was reported around 8:00am at the intersection of Highway 39 North and Highway 231 in the Corinth Holders community.

The Highway Patrol said the driver of a Jeep SUV had stopped for a stop sign on Highway 231 at the intersection. The driver then proceeded into the intersection but struck the side of a large wrecker traveling southbound on Highway 39.

The impact spun the SUV around in the roadway ejecting two of the three children in the vehicle.  The wrecker was forced off the roadway into a dirt lot.

The two children ejected from the SUV were rushed to Wake Medical Center for treatment of serious injuries.  The third child sustained minor injuries. Initial reports indicate the children were not properly restrained in the vehicle.

The driver of the wrecker was not injured.

Charges are pending.

The Corinth Holders Fire Department, Johnston County EMS, and NC Highway Patrol responded to the scene. Photos by JoCoReport.com
